I have decided to start a small company called "THC" the agency will complete home studies for counties and private agencies that want to certify foster and adoptive families. I found 4 people that want to contract with me to do the actual home studies and two of them are already trained. The system is pretty basic. The agencies will send THC the home study information and THC will send it to a subcontractor that will complete the study and send it back to THC for approval. THC will sign off on it and send it to the county or private agency. Pretty simple and wont gross a lot in the beginning but after 6 months I will approach the agencies for the exclusive contract to do all of their h.s's through THC thus eliminating all other competition. My job will be to convince the agencies that it is in their best interest to work with us as opposed to whomever they are currently contracting with. After a year I will go for the exclusive contracts with all of the major counties and agencies in the state. We will make our money in volume. It is relatively cheap to start and we will profit only about 150 per home study but passive income is passive income. I could also do a few home studies myself for about $700 a pop if I need extra cash. Last week I submitted my application for insurance for the agency. I'll keep you posted on what the quote is.
